阿尔加鲁姆科内拉新种,从淡水绿藻嗜色柄孢壳菌中分离得到。

Cohnella algarum sp. nov., isolated from a freshwater green alga Paulinella chromatophora.

作者信息

Lee Yunho, Jeon Che Ok

机构信息

Department of Life Science, Chung-Ang University, Seoul 06974, Republic of Korea.

出版信息

Int J Syst Evol Microbiol. 2017 Nov;67(11):4767-4772. doi: 10.1099/ijsem.0.002377. Epub 2017 Oct 6.

DOI:10.1099/ijsem.0.002377
PMID:28984547
Abstract

A Gram-stain-positive, facultatively aerobic and endospore-forming bacterium, designated strain Pch-40, was isolated from a freshwater green alga, Paulinella chromatophora. Cells were motile rods with a monotrichous polar flagellum showing catalase- and oxidase-positive reactions. Strain Pch-40 grew at 20-50 °C (optimum, 37-40 °C), at pH 5.0-11.0 (optimum, pH 7.0) and in the presence of 0-4.0 % (w/v) NaCl (optimum, 0 %). Menaquinone-7 was detected as the sole isoprenoid quinone. The genomic DNA G+C content of strain Pch-40 was 55.6 mol%. The major cellular fatty acids of strain Pch-40 were C16 : 0, iso-C16 : 0, anteiso-C15 : 0 and anteiso-C17 : 0. The major polar lipids were diphosphatidylglycerol, phosphatidylglycerol and phosphatidylethanolamine. Phylogenetic analysis based on 16S rRNA gene sequences revealed that strain Pch-40 clearly belonged to the genus Cohnella of the family Paenibacillaceae. Strain Pch-40 was most closely related to Cohnella rhizosphaerae CSE-5610 with a 96.1 % 16S rRNA gene sequence similarity. The phenotypic and chemotaxonomic features and the phylogenetic inference clearly suggested that strain Pch-40 represents a novel species of the genus Cohnella, for which the name Cohnellaalgarum sp. nov. is proposed. The type strain is strain Pch-40 (=KACC 19279=JCM 32033).

摘要

从淡水绿藻——嗜盐色球藻(Paulinella chromatophora)中分离出一株革兰氏阳性、兼性需氧且形成芽孢的细菌,命名为菌株Pch-40。细胞为具单生极鞭毛的能动杆菌,过氧化氢酶和氧化酶反应呈阳性。菌株Pch-40在20-50 °C(最适温度为37-40 °C)、pH 5.0-11.0(最适pH为7.0)以及0-4.0 %(w/v)NaCl(最适浓度为0 %)的条件下生长。检测到甲基萘醌-7为唯一的类异戊二烯醌。菌株Pch-40的基因组DNA G+C含量为55.6 mol%。菌株Pch-40的主要细胞脂肪酸为C16 : 0、异-C16 : 0、anteiso-C15 : 0和anteiso-C17 : 0。主要极性脂为双磷脂酰甘油、磷脂酰甘油和磷脂酰乙醇胺。基于16S rRNA基因序列的系统发育分析表明,菌株Pch-40明显属于芽孢杆菌科(Paenibacillaceae)的考氏菌属(Cohnella)。菌株Pch-40与根际考氏菌(Cohnella rhizosphaerae)CSE-5610关系最为密切,16S rRNA基因序列相似性为96.1 %。表型、化学分类特征以及系统发育推断明确表明,菌株Pch-40代表考氏菌属的一个新物种,为此提出新名称考氏藻菌(Cohnellaalgarum sp. nov.)。模式菌株为菌株Pch-40(=KACC 19279=JCM 32033)。
